A robot that has mapping capabilities can keep track of your floor plan and navigate better than a robot without this technology. This can help a mopping robotic system avoid bumping into carpeted areas and makes sure they don't get wet accidentally.

Smart robots come with a range of sensors and technologies that enable them to assess their environment, including lasers and 3D obstacle detection. They also employ LIDAR. The result is cleaner more reliable and thorough cleaning than a robot that doesn't map.

Some robots detect carpets and increase suction in order to avoid the clogging. This is an excellent feature when you have areas of your home that are carpeted and hard flooring elsewhere. Other robots allow you to create "no-go" zones via their apps to restrict access to certain areas or floors.

These apps allow you to send the robot to clean just one room or area. This is great when you need to quickly clean your living space when your children spill something. If your robot has a dual-function that vacuums and mops, the apps will allow you to switch between these modes.

Some of the simplest models have a single reservoir of water and a static Swiffer-like pad that sprays and wipes. More-advanced models have more special pads that move or rotate to remove dirt. Self-emptying docks make it easy to replace or clean brushes and dump dirty water. Some models have onboard sensors that supposedly allow them to detect the texture of floors and therefore they are able to ignore carpets and only clean hard floors.

how-do-robotic-vacuum-cleaners-work-medium.jpgMost robot vacuums and mops require regular maintenance. This could include dumping the dirt bin, washing or replacing the pad, and refilling or emptying the water tank. Look for a model with an easy-to-empty dust bin as well as a low maintenance requirement to reduce the amount of time spent on upkeep.
